It may be fairly asserted that increased geological interest attaches to the deeper workings of the Kimberley Diamond Mines as they proceed. The remarkable development of underground mining, following upon the amalgamation of interests, which was the outcome of the collapse of the surface workings in 1886, or thereabout, has offered better opportunities for observation, not only of the diamond matrix-material but also of the varying characteristics of the neighbouring rock formations.
